摘要
用微量热法研究了对大肠杆菌、产气杆菌、枯草杆菌、黑根霉菌4种菌作用的产热曲线,计算了微生物的生长速率常数k,比较了Na2SeO3对4种微生物作用的半抑制浓度IC50,发现Na2SeO3浓度低于10mg/L时,对微生物生长有促进作用,高于此浓度时有抑制作用,对不同微生物生长代谢的抑制情况不同,反映了微生物之间的差异和硒对细胞作用热动力学特征的不同.
The thermochemical characteristics of the inhibiting action of Na2SeO3 on thegrowth metabolism of four microbes: Escherichia coli, Bacillus subtilis, Aerobacter aerogenesand Rhizopus nigricans has been studied by microcalorimetry. It was found that Na2SeO3 ofconcentration less than 10 mg/L had promoting action on the growth of the cells, and that ofmore than this concentration had inhibiting action, which, in addition, varies with the kindsof the microbes.
